Complete statement and questions:

Juan and Lizzy are in the final week of their training for a marathon. Juan's goal is to run one mile on the first day of the week and double the amount he runs each day for the next six days. Lizzy's goal is to run 10 miles on the first day of the week and increase the amount she runs by 3 miles each day for the next six days.

Part A: Juan's marathon training schedule is an example of a(n):

Arithmetic sequence

Geometric sequence

Part B: Lizzy's marathon training schedule is an example of a(n):

Arithmetic sequence

Geometric sequence

Part C: Which person do you believe will be better prepared for the marathon? Explain.

Step-by-step explanation:

Part A: Juan's marathon training schedule is an example of a(n):

Arithmetic sequence

<u>Geometric sequence</u>

  • First day: 1 mile
  • Second day: 2 miles
  • Third day: 4 miles
  • Fourth day: 8 miles
  • Fifth day: 16 miles
  • Sixth day: 32 miles
  • Seventh day: 64 miles
  • Total miles : 127 miles

Part B: Lizzy's marathon training schedule is an example of a(n):

<u>Arithmetic sequence</u>

Geometric sequence

  • First day: 10 miles
  • Second day: 13 miles
  • Third day: 16 miles
  • Fourth day: 19 miles
  • Fifth day: 22 miles
  • Sixth day: 25 miles
  • Seventh day: 28 miles
  • Total miles : 133 miles

Part C: Which person do you believe will be better prepared for the marathon? Explain.

<u>Lizzy is better prepared for the marathon because she trained 133 miles and Juan 127.</u>
